California Health and Safety Code
§ 25281.6
HSC § 25281.6 Effective Jan 1, 2024Div. 20 · Ch. 6.7
Statute text
View on leginfo.ca.gov(a)A tank located in a below-grade structure and connected to an emergency tank system, as defined in subdivision (c) of Section 25281.5, is exempt from the requirements of this chapter if all of the following conditions are met:
(1)The tank is situated above the surface of the floor in such a way that all of the surfaces of the tank can be visually inspected by either direct viewing, through the use of visual aids, including, but not limited to, mirrors, cameras, or video equipment, or monitored through the use of a continuous leak detection and alarm system capable of detecting unauthorized releases of hazardous substances.
(2)For a single-walled tank, in addition to all the other requirements in this section, the structure, or a separate discrete secondary structure able to contain the entire contents of the liquid stored in the tank, is sealed with a material compatible with the stored product.
